Moving costs for this route vary based on the size of your household and services selected. Small moves typically range from $1,705 to $1,792, medium moves from $1,961 to $2,061, and large moves from $2,216 to $2,330. Prices fluctuate due to distance, volume of belongings, packing needs, and timing. Comparing quotes from multiple movers can help you find the best fit for your budget and requirements.

Here are answers to common questions about moving from Fremont, California to St. Louis, Missouri to help you prepare.
Costs vary by home size and services, with small moves ranging from $1,705 to $1,792, medium moves from $1,961 to $2,061, and large moves from $2,216 to $2,330. Additional factors like packing and timing can affect the final price.
Standard delivery usually takes about 4 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 3 days. Actual timing depends on the moving company’s schedule and route logistics.
Choosing a self-service move where you pack yourself and opt for standard delivery typically lowers costs. Comparing quotes from multiple long distance movers can help identify affordable options.
Booking at least a few weeks in advance is recommended to secure better rates and availability, especially during peak moving seasons.
Yes, moving companies operating between states must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to ensure compliance with interstate moving regulations.
Consider factors like route distance, delivery timing, packing services, and storage needs. Coordinating with a trusted interstate moving company can help manage these logistics smoothly.
